How Does the Magic Happen?
It's like a dance party for your clothes! First, the machine fills up with water. Then, it adds special soap that helps lift away dirt.
The drum starts to spin, sometimes fast and sometimes slow, tumbling the clothes all around. This spinning and splashing action is what gets your clothes clean. After washing, it spins super-duper fast to get most of the water out, leaving your clothes damp and ready for drying.
When Did Washing Machines Arrive?
People used to wash clothes by hand, which took a very long time! The first washing machines were invented a long, long time ago, but they were very different from today's. The first electric washing machine was invented in 1908. That's over 100 years ago! It was a big step towards making laundry day much easier for everyone.
Why We Love Washing Machines!
Washing machines save us so much time and energy! Instead of spending hours scrubbing, we can just load our clothes, press a button, and let the machine do the work. This means we have more time to play, learn, and spend time with our families. They help keep us clean and healthy by washing away germs and dirt from our clothes.
